The Hlinka Gretzky Cup is an annual international under-18 ice hockey tournament, held in the Czech Republic and Slovakia. The tournament is named after Wayne Gretzky and Ivan Hlinka, two of the greatest hockey players of all time. The tournament is one of the most prestigious international hockey tournaments for under-18 players and is often seen as a preview of the NHL draft.
